Toyota’s Gazoo Racing Division is officially developing a spiritual successor to the iconic MR2, and it’s already stirring the sports car world with a radical mechanical reset. Instead of staying with rear-wheel drive, engineers say a mid-engine, all-wheel-drive setup is the absolute best base for modern high-performance hustling. The whole idea seems to mix nimble lightness with traction that feels unreal, which in turn reinforces Toyota’s push toward driver-first machines.
